Less Cleaning

As opposed to a drip machine pod coffee makers have some moving parts that require regular cleaning. The most critical areas that require regular inspection are the water reservoir and drip tray. The drip tray collects coffee spills and can turn into a breeding ground for germs if not regularly cleaned and flushed with warm soapy tap water. The reservoir of water can be clogged by hard water minerals. These deposits can cause the machine to stop working properly. To get rid of them, use descalers or a mix of white vinegar and water. Some machines come with a bottle of descaler in the package however others might suggest you purchase it separately.

Both kinds of coffee makers create lots of waste. However, the kind and amount of waste you produce is contingent on the kind of coffee you make and how often you make use of the machine. The majority of coffee pods can be reused and many brands sell compostable capsules that can be disposed into your compost bin. It is important to be aware that certain coffee makers produce more waste than others. It is important to weigh the pros and cons before buying.

While both coffee machines require some upkeep, pod machines have a reputation for being simpler to clean and maintain. This is due to the fact that they don't require a grinder or brewing mechanism, which can be more difficult to clean. They are also more compact than bean-to-cup models, and many can be set on a countertop or tabletop.

Regularly cleaning your machine can reduce the amount of accumulated coffee over the years which is the primary cause of bad coffee. This issue can be prevented by regularly rinsing your filter and emptying the reservoir. A good cleaning routine includes de-scaling your machine at least once every three months.

If you decide to purchase a pod or bean-to-cup coffee machine, it's important to read the owner's manual. It also contains detailed instructions on how to maintain and use your machine. Convenience

You may want to consider a pod machine if you're a person who is always on the go and requires to grab a cup of coffee in the morning. These machines are easy to use and don't require you to clean filters or grinders after each cup of coffee. All you need to do is place the coffee pod and then press a button. Some models will even froth milk for you if you wish.

A pod coffee maker appeals to consumers who travel often. It is much simpler to use a pod machine than preparing and packing ground coffee machines coffee in order to make it at a hotel or office breakroom. There are many kinds of coffee pods to choose from, and most coffee machines are compatible with a variety of them. You can also find many beverage settings, including cappuccinos and lattes.

A pod of automatic coffee machines is less likely than freshly ground beans to produce a cup of coffee that is high-quality. This is due to the fact that the beans used in pods are pre-ground and sealed in single-serving containers, which are generally less flavorful than fresh bean coffee. For this reason, pods of coffee are the best choice for those who prefer convenience over taste.

Coffee pods have a greater environmental impact than other methods of making coffee. The packaging is typically constructed from non-sustainable materials and a majority of them are not recyclable. They are typically disposed of either in landfills or incinerators, and they cause pollution. This is why you should pick an appliance that has refillable coffee pods.

Reusable coffee pods are made available for most pod-based machines including the Keurig K-Classic and Vertuo. These pods are made from stainless steel and can accommodate any type of ground coffee. Refillable pods are sustainable and cost-effective. They also aid in reducing the amount of waste plastic that is produced.

Variety

There is a great deal of options when it comes to coffee pod machines. This is due to the fact that there are a variety of different kinds and brands of coffee pods. Some are specifically designed for use with drip machines, while others are designed to be used with espresso-based beverages. No matter which type of pods you select, each will make a great cup.

Many people are confused about what a K-cup or pod is. A pod is a pre-packaged portion of ground coffee in a filter. This allows hot water to flow through the grounds without causing any mess or dripping. There are two types of pods: hard and soft. Soft pods can be used to make drip coffee with a variety of non-pressurized coffee makers, such as Keurigs. Hard pods (also known as Easy Serving Espresso) can be used to make espresso.

Once you're finished with them, coffee pods can be disposed of easily. They're made of paper and therefore tend to break down quickly. They can also be recycled in the same as other paper products. This is especially crucial in our current world of environmental concern in which it is essential to do everything you can to reduce the amount of waste.

Cost

Pod machines are easy to use and offer a wide variety of options, but they come at costs. It's important to consider the cost involved when deciding whether this is an appropriate option. A family of coffee drinkers may spend more than $120 per month on pods. Bean-to-cup machines can cut down on this expense by making use of whole beans. They also offer a more authentic, fresher coffee experience.

There are many different types of coffee pods that are available on the market. These include K-Cups and Nespresso capsules. Each kind of pod is made to fit a particular type of machine. When choosing a pod machine, it's essential to look at the compatibility of the machine with the kinds of coffee machine automatic you'd like to make.

Unlike a teabag, which includes loose leaves or ground coffee, a coffee pod comes pre-ground and packed into small containers. The pod is then placed in a coffee machine that accepts pods. The pod is then filled with of hot water until the grounds are released.

A coffee pod machine is simple to use but requires more maintenance than a traditional coffee maker. Pod machines should be cleaned regularly and descaled to ensure that they continue to perform as they should. They should also be filled with water prior each use, and some models have a reservoir that must be refilled on a regular basis.

A coffee pod machine can be a good option for busy families or those who are looking for an easier way to prepare their daily cups of joe. It is usually less expensive than a machine that brews beans to cup and can be used for a variety of beverages, from black cappuccinos to lattes.
